Bibliography of environmental studies in natural characteristics and anthropogenic influences on the Ganga River

Environ Monit Assess. 2007 Jun;129(1-3):421-32. doi: 10.1007/s10661-006-9374-7. Epub 2006 Oct 28.

Abstract

During the second half of the 20th century, the Ganga River ecosystem has been continuously altered by several ongoing anthropogenic processes, accommodating multi-dimensional pressure due to increase of nearly four-fold human population. For solution of any environmental issues of the river, the Earth System Science approach is required to have maximum socio-economic benefits to millions of people living in Indian and Bangladesh. A bibliography containing more than 250 references on environmental studies of the Ganga River was prepared to preserve its ecosystem by providing the baseline support in this regard.
